How can I fix The disc image file has been corrupted error?
- Uninstall your ISO app and install a proper one.
- Repair your third-party app.
- Launch System File Checker.
- Download the ISO file again.
- Use a different ISO mounting software.
- Use DISM with RestoreHealth.

What does disc image file corrupted mean?
The 'Disc image file is corrupted' error is typically caused by the third-party application that you are using to mount the ISO file, or damaged system files. ... ISO files are often used to store Windows installation images or any other application.

How do I know if ISO is corrupted?
Download pages also provide sha256sum digests for ISO images to verify against the file once it is downloaded. You can use sha256sum to generate the sha256 digest on your computer and verify it against the one available on the website. If they differ, then the downloaded ISO image is corrupt.
How do I convert a disc image file?
Convert Image File to ISO
- Run PowerISO.
- Choose "Tools > Convert" Menu.
- PowerISO shows Image File to ISO Converter dialog.
- Choose the source image file you want to convert.
- Set the output file format to iso file.
- Choose the output iso file name.
- Click "OK" button to start converting.
What do I do with a disc image file?
If you get the operating system as a disk image, which is a single file that you can download from the Internet, you can then burn it on a CD or DVD and, finally, you can use it to boot and install the operating system.

How do I recover corrupted files?
Open a document after a file corruption error
- Click File > Open > Browse and then go to the location or folder where the document (Word), workbook (Excel), or presentation (PowerPoint) is stored. ...
- Click the file you want, and then click the arrow next to Open, and click Open and Repair.

Is an ISO file bootable?
Instead, the preferred method is to create a single file, an image of a bootable CD, called an ISO image. Most CD-ROM burning applications recognize this type of image file. Once the ISO file is burned as an image, then the new CD is a clone of the original and bootable.
